FIFA Reveals Final Three Nominees for 2017 Puskas Award

Olivier Giroud's scorpion kick goal for Arsenal against Crystal Palace has been named as one of final three nominees for the 2017 FIFA Puskás Award. The French international was nominated along with Venezuela's Deyna Castellanos, whose kick off strike from the halfway line was voted the best goal of the U-17 Women's World Cup. A last minute scissors kick equalizer from Baroka FC’s goalkeeper Oscarine Masuluke also made the final three list. The trio emerged as the front-runners from a shortlist of ten after votes from hundreds of thousands of fans were counted. The first round of voting concluded on Monday, and a second phase has now started to decide the winner. Voting will close on 23 October, when the winner will be announced on stage during a ceremony at the London Palladium. Previous winners of the Puskas award include Cristiano Ronaldo, Neymar, James Rodriguez and Zlatan Ibrahimovic.


Another Defect Looms for Chelsea as Key Attacker Is Ruled out Of Weekend’s Premier League Clash.

Spanish striker Alvaro Morata has reportedly lost the battle to be fit for Chelsea's tough Premier League encounter at Crystal Palace on Saturday, October 14. The Spaniard had given many Chelsea fans some cheering news that he would be back for the Blues after the international break. But the injury has not healed as quickly as the player hoped and he is now setting his sights on returning for next week's Champions League match at home to Italian side Roma. Since Morata joined Chelsea from Spanish club Real Madrid, he has been superb for the Blues and has proved that he is capable of replacing Diego Costa who has joined Atletico Madrid. The hamstring injury Morata suffered has given Chelsea gaffer Antonio Conte serious headache as the Italian tactician is left with only Michy Batshuayi to parade up front.

Nigeria Super Eagles qualify for 2018 FIFA World cup.
The Super Eagles have qualified for the FIFA 2018 World Cup in Russia as they beat Zambia 1-0 at the Akwa Ibom International Stadium in Uyo on Saturday. A 73rd-minute goal from Alex Iwobi ensured that the Super Eagles would be at their record sixth appearance at the World Cup.
Odion Ighalo, who was the main striker was not clinically  in front of  the goal and a lot of chances were missed. A moment of brilliance however ensured that Iwobi scored. A lack of concentration by the Chipolopolo saw Iwobi with space and he put the ball in between the legs of goalkeeper Mweene. The Super Eagles have an unassailable 13 points.

South African Footballer Mlondi Dlamini Dies in Car Accident
South African Premier League side Maritzburg United have lost their star player Mlondi Dlamini who was involved in a car crash on Sunday, October 8, 2017. He was reportedly travelling through Cato Ridge in KwaZulu-Natal when tragedy struck with police informing the Premiership team of his untimely demise. The 20-year-old midfielder made a name for himself in the MultiChoice Diski Challenge (MDC) where he was also nominated for the best player award at the end of last season.
"It is a very sad and devastating news as we received the call from the police at 07:30 pm. We will release a statement on Dlamini's death later”  Maritzburg chairman Farook Kadodia was reported to have said.
